What is a game developer?

Game developers are professionals who design, create, and produce video games for various platforms such as consoles, computers, and mobile devices. They work as part of a team that may include programmers, artists, designers, writers, and sound engineers to bring interactive gaming experiences to life. Game developers are involved in many aspects of game creation, including coding, game mechanics, graphics, storytelling, and testing. Their goal is to create engaging and enjoyable games that meet the expectations of players and publishers.

What are jobs in the video game industry?

The video game industry employs a wide range of creatives, programmers, marketers, testers, and developers in a studio. For example, you might be a concept artist, responsible for drawing characters, items, and locations. A sound developer or composer creates the music and sound effects for the game. Motion capture artists capture the 3D animation of the characters. Coders and programmers translate what the designers create into computer code, while game testers rigorously play through the game and document everything that happens to promote quality assurance.

What are some common challenges faced by game developers during the production cycle?

Game developers often encounter challenges such as balancing creative vision with technical limitations, meeting tight deadlines, and effectively collaborating within multidisciplinary teams. Managing scope creep and ensuring clear communication between designers, programmers, and artists are also frequent hurdles. Additionally, adapting to evolving technologies and responding to player feedback during development can require flexibility and problem-solving skills.

Job description

FrameShift is a Roblox game studio based in Miami. We started in 2024 with a simple goal: make games on Roblox that are actually worth playing. We're a small team โ€” which means the people we bring in have a real say in what we build and how we build it.

About this role

You'd be figuring out what the game actually is โ€” the loops, the systems, how progression works, what keeps people coming back. You'd write the specs that programmers build from and stay involved until it ships right.

You Will
  • Define and document core gameplay loops, progression systems, and economy structures
  • Write design specifications that engineers can build from without needing constant hand-holding
  • Collaborate with Engineering and Art to validate that implemented features match design intent
  • Iterate on mechanics based on playtesting feedback and live game data
  • Maintain a central design reference document for the current game in development
You Have
  • Experience designing systems for live or shipped games
  • Can write a clear design doc that programmers can actually use
  • Some feel for economy design, progression, or both
  • Comfortable working in Notion, Linear, or comparable project management tools
  • Roblox experience is a plus โ€” you should at least understand the platform
